Primary and Secondary Education:
Central Florida is home to a wide range of public, private, and charter schools, providing options to suit every family's needs and preferences. Here are some key resources and information to consider:
Public Schools: The public school system in Central Florida is overseen by county school districts, including Orange County Public Schools, Seminole County Public Schools, and Osceola County School District, among others. These districts operate numerous elementary, middle, and high schools across the region, offering comprehensive educational programs and extracurricular activities.
Private Schools: Central Florida boasts a variety of private schools catering to different educational philosophies, religious affiliations, and academic rigor levels. From Montessori and Waldorf schools to college-preparatory academies and faith-based institutions, there are options to meet diverse student needs.
Charter Schools: Charter schools are publicly funded but operate independently, often with a specific focus or educational approach. Central Florida is home to many charter schools offering innovative programs in areas such as STEM education, performing arts, and language immersion.
Homeschooling: For families interested in homeschooling, Central Florida provides a supportive environment with resources such as homeschool co-ops, enrichment programs, and educational materials tailored to the needs of homeschooling families.
Higher Education:
Central Florida is a hub of higher education, with numerous colleges, universities, and technical schools offering a wide range of degree programs and vocational training opportunities. Whether you're pursuing a bachelor's, master's, or doctoral degree, or seeking to enhance your skills through certification programs, there are options available to suit your academic and career goals.
Universities: Central Florida is home to several major universities, including the University of Central Florida (UCF), one of the largest universities in the United States, known for its diverse academic offerings and research opportunities. Other institutions include Rollins College, Valencia College, and the University of South Florida's campus in Tampa Bay.
Community Colleges: Community colleges such as Valencia College and Seminole State College provide affordable, accessible pathways to higher education, offering associate degrees, workforce training programs, and transfer opportunities to four-year institutions.
Technical and Vocational Schools: Central Florida offers technical and vocational training programs in fields such as healthcare, information technology, hospitality, and skilled trades. Institutions like Orange Technical College and Southern Technical College provide hands-on training and industry-recognized certifications to prepare students for in-demand careers.
Resources for School Selection:
School District Websites: Visit the websites of local school districts to access information about school enrollment, academic programs, extracurricular activities, and school performance ratings.
School Visits and Open Houses: Schedule visits to schools of interest and attend open house events to meet teachers, administrators, and current students, and get a feel for the school's culture and learning environment.
Parent and Community Reviews: Seek out feedback from other parents and community members about their experiences with local schools, either through online forums, social media groups, or local community organizations.
